Comprehending Hyundai Car Keys
Hyundai car keys been available in various kinds depending upon the model and year of the lorry. The key types normally fall under the following categories:
Key TypeDescriptionTypical Models/YearsTraditional KeyFundamental mechanical key with no electronic functionsOlder modelsTransponder KeyFunctions a chip that interacts with the car's immobilizer systemDesigns from 2000s onwardsSmart KeyKeyless entry and push-to-start systemMore recent designs such as the Sonata, Genesis, and TucsonKey FobPush-button control for locking/unlocking doors, typically integrated with transponder technologyVarious designs from 2010 onwardsWhy Replacement is Necessary
There are numerous circumstances that may require a replacement Hyundai car key:

Lost Keys: Misplacing the car key prevails and usually the most uncomplicated factor for requiring a replacement.

Broken Keys: Keys can become damaged through wear and tear or accidental damage, particularly if they are made of plastic.

Stolen Keys: In cases of theft, getting a replacement key is essential for the security of the lorry.

Key Malfunction: Electronic keys or fobs might lose their charge or end up being unprogrammed, needing a replacement or reprogramming.
Actions to Replace Your Hyundai Car Key
The process to replace a Hyundai car key can vary based on the key type. Below is a basic guide to facilitate this process.
1. Identify Your Key Type
Determine whether you have a standard key, transponder key, wise key, or key fob. The procedure for replacement will vary based upon your key type.
2. Collect Required Documents
Before heading to get a replacement key, ensure you have the following documents all set:

Configuring the Key
A lot of contemporary Hyundai keys need programming to sync with your vehicle. Keys acquired online may not be pre-programmed, demanding a check out to a car dealership or locksmith for this service.

Can I drive my Hyundai without a key?
No, driving a Hyundai without the suitable key is not possible due to the immobilizer system in many more recent models that prevents the engine from beginning.
2. How long does it take to get a replacement key?
It can differ depending upon the method. A car dealership may take numerous hours to a day, while a locksmith professional can often supply a Replacement Hyundai Keys within an hour.
3. Will my car insurance coverage cover key replacement?
Numerous insurance plan cover key replacement as part of comprehensive protection, but it is recommended to examine with your supplier for specifics.
4. Do I require to configure the key myself if I purchase it online?
Most most likely, yes. You'll need to take it to a locksmith professional or car dealership to have it programmed to your car.
